Another thing to consider is the sportsbook’s vig. Many sportsbooks have vigorish, or fees that they charge every time someone places a bet. This amount represents a portion of the profit the sportsbook receives from the wagers it takes. In addition, it also represents a small percentage of the winnings made by bettors. The vigorish is a major source of profit for sportsbooks.
